The average train between Maidenhead and Amersham on the Hill takes 1h 29m and the fastest train takes 1h 9m. There is an hourly train service from Maidenhead to Amersham on the Hill.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run hourly between Maidenhead and Amersham on the Hill. The earliest departure is at 6:26 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Maidenhead is at 10:53 PM which arrives into Amersham on the Hill at 12:31 AM. All services require a transfer at London Paddington and take an average of 1h 29m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ct train from Maidenhead to Amersham on the Hill. However, there are services departing from Maidenhead station and arriving at Amersham on the Hill station via London Paddington.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 29m.

The distance between Maidenhead and Amersham on the Hill is 18.6 km. The road distance is 78 km.
